Siding patching services involve repairing damaged or deteriorated sections of a property's exterior siding. This process typically includes removing compromised material, preparing the area for repair, and installing new siding pieces that match the existing surface. The goal is to restore the appearance and integrity of the siding, helping to prevent further damage and maintain the property's value. Skilled service providers use a variety of patching techniques tailored to the specific type of siding, whether it’s vinyl, wood, fiber cement, or another material.
This service helps solve common problems such as cracks, holes, warping, or areas where siding has become loose or fallen away.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ause siding to weaken or sustain damage from impacts like hail, storms, or accidental impacts. Patching can address these issues quickly, preventing water infiltration, mold growth, or pest intrusion that can result from exposed or compromised siding. It’s an effective way to extend the lifespan of existing siding without the need for complete replacement.

The overview below groups typical Siding Patching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Smithfield, VA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or siding patching in Smithfield often range from $250-$600, covering small holes or cracks on a few panels.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and siding material.
Moderate Repairs - larger patching projects, such as replacing sections of siding or addressing multiple damaged areas, generally cost between $600-$1,500. These projects are common for homeowners needing more extensive repairs but not full replacements.
Large or Complex Projects - extensive patching involving multiple sides or complicated access can reach $1,500-$3,000, especially if additional prep work or specialty materials are required.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, often involving older or heavily damaged siding.
Full Siding Replacement - when patching isn't sufficient, full siding replacement can range from $5,000+ depending on the size of the property and siding type. Many local contractors handle these larger projects, which are less frequent but necessary for significant damage or outdated mater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is siding patching? Siding patching involves repairing damaged or deteriorated sections of exterior siding to restore its appearance and functionality.
When should siding patching be considered? Patching is suitable when there are small cracks, holes, or damaged areas that do not require full siding replacement.
What types of siding can be patched? Local contractors can patch various siding materials, including vinyl, wood, fiber cement, and aluminum.
How do professionals perform siding patching? Skilled service providers typically clean the area, apply appropriate patching materials, and blend the repair for a seamless look.
Can siding patching prevent further damage? Yes, timely patching helps protect the underlying structure from water intrusion and additional deterioration.
